Description

TRELICON technology joins the advantages of fixed piles with the versatility of application of drilled piles. A perfect method for projects in urban centres, as it eliminates vibration and disturbance to adjacent structures and reduces noise emissions. TRELICON piles make it possible to avoid decompressing the soil and using bentonite mud for drilling. This greatly simplifies the disposal of debris. Thanks to its constant technical improvement, this technology has significantly broadened its fields of application, allowing for a much wider range of diameters and lengths. Operating specifications The operating phases entail digging the pile by driving a continuous blade assembled on a central hollow pipe. At the end of the digging phases, extraction of the blade occurs at the same time concrete is poured by pumping from inside the same blade. When required, piles may be reinforced for their entire length with reinforcement cages inserted in the still wet concrete. Technical data Pile diameter: 400 to 1400 mm Depth: 25 ÷ 36 meters (with blade loader) depending on soil diameter and consistency.
